Pocket Doors Replacement Questions
What are pocket doors? Pocket doors are sliding doors that disappear into a compartment within the wall when opened, saving space and providing a clean look.
When should replacement of pocket doors be considered? Replacement is recommended if the doors are damaged, difficult to operate, or no longer match the interior style.
Are pocket door replacements suitable for all rooms? They are commonly used in bedrooms, bathrooms, and closets, especially where space-saving is important.
What materials are available for pocket door replacements? Options include wood, glass, or composite materials, allowing for customization to match interior decor.
